Tualatin Together Partnerships for Success Evaluation

This five-year project supports the Strategic Prevention Framework (SPF) process for coalitions in Tigard and Tualatin. The project focuses on enhancing community capacity, evaluating outcomes, and ensuring sustainable prevention strategies.
Key tasks include gathering and summarizing data, customizing tools for the SPF process, and tracking both process and outcome data to assess program success. Data collection includes stakeholder meetings, participant numbers, 30-day use surveys, and federally required evaluation measures. A comprehensive capacity assessment of coalitions will be conducted at key intervals.
Annual reports will be produced to detail progress, outcomes, and coalition capacity, with a final evaluation report at the project’s end. Regular presentations to coalitions and tailored training and technical assistance will help strengthen evaluation practices, sustain effective policies, and improve coalition performance.
